How To Treat Retinal Damage Caused Due To Diabetes ?

i am a diabetic my retnia has been leaking in the back of my eye. today i have a blood clot on my eye ball i did not have an injury

General & Family Physician 's  Response
hi; welcome to HealthcareMagic.diabetes causes proliferation of blood vessel in retina which may rupture and causes bleeding without trauma.you should take the opinion of ophthalmologist urgent to avoid vision loss.
